How Can You Test the Thermostat in a Toyota Hilux?

A faulty thermostat can cause overheating o r poor engine performance, so testing it before replacement is a good idea. Here are two recommended methods to check if your Hilux’s thermostat is working properly:
1. Boiling Water Test Most Reliable

Remove the thermostat from the engine.
Heat water in a pot and use a thermometer to monitor the temperature.
Place the thermostat in the water and check if it opens at the specified temperature usually 80–90°C, depending on the model.
If it doesn’t open o r is slow to respond, it’s faulty and should be replaced.

2. Infrared Thermometer Test Without Removal

Start the engine and let it warm up.
Use an infrared thermometer to check the temperature of the upper radiator hose and thermostat housing.
If the temperature stays low while the engine is hot, the thermostat is likely stuck closed. If the engine takes too long to warm up, it may be stuck open.

The boiling water test is the most accurate, while the infrared method is a quick way to check without removal. If a thermostat is faulty, replacing it with an OEM Toyota part is the best solution.
